Ottawa New Edinburgh Club Summer Day Camps begin

Registrations for ONEC’s Summer Day Camps, offering tennis, sailing, rowing, big canoeing and stand-up paddle-boarding (SUP), are up well over last year. Operating from July 2 to August 23, half or full-day participation is offered with pre- and post camp supervision.

ONEC has just started a new Junior Tennis Program for kids aged seven to 15 years of all skill levels, organized by the newly-appointed tennis coach, Chris Field. “His 25 years’ experience as a Junior Program Director and Performance Coach in Toronto and Miami, and of working with adults and kids of all levels, is excellent for us,” said Andre Barnes, ONEC’s Tennis Director. Adults will also benefit from clinics and private lessons.

ONEC Rowing is offering two additional Learn to Scull sessions on Monday and Wednesday evenings starting June 10. Other refresher courses will also be available. ONEC Sailing is attracting more young professionals. Training is provided at no charge in CL16s or single-handed Lasers. Once members are “checked out,” they can participate in the racing programs on Tuesday evenings and Sunday afternoons.

Finally, Paddling, introduced in 2018, is continuing. Big Canoe Adventure Excursions (hosted by ONEC) organizes guided tours that explore historical, Indigenous and natural sites around Ottawa. Renowned canoeist Max Finkelstein will also be giving a Big Canoe course on June 15, 2019. See www.onec.ca/forms.

ONEC dates back to 1883 and is one of Canada’s oldest multi-sports clubs. For more information, visit www.onec.ca.
